UMW Men's Soccer Falls to #11 Messiah, 3-1, on Saturday in Classic Finale

Eleventh ranked Messiah College scored a goal in each half to defeat the University of Mary Washington, 3-1, on Saturday afternoon at the rainy Battleground. The Eagles slip to 1-1 on the season.

Messiah started the scoring on a penalty kick after an unintentional hand ball in the box on a free kick at 13:39. Kirby Robbins connected on the PK for the Falcons. The game remained 1-0 to halftime, with the shots column tied at 4-4.

In the second, Messiah scored at 48:06, as Justin Brautigam connected on a cross from Colby Thomas. The Eagles found the scoreboard at the 76:37 mark, as sophomore Daniel Kalke connected on an assist from freshman Jeremy Hokenson. Messiah's Colby Thomas added an insurance score at 79:32.

The Falcons led in shots, 14-7, and corner kicks, 7-4. UMW goalkeeper Matt Spencer had three saves, while Messiah's Connor Bell had five stops.

UMW will return to action on Wednesday when the Eagles visit Catholic University at 4:00 p.m.
